Duties:

  • Assist with the preparation and submission of valuations
  • Assist with the production of financial reports
  • Attend monthly site progress meetings
  • Maintaining and updating records relevant to commercial aspects of the project
  • Maintaining records of variations on projects
  • Assist with on-site construction inspections and measurement
  • Liaising with site agents to ensure accurate and timely receipt of information
  • Management of Subcontract packages
  • Assisting with the preparation and letting of Sub-Contract packages
  • Assisting with the administration of Sub-Contract orders from award to Final account stages, including monitoring of Sub-Contract payments
